Current Situation: Inter's Position at the Season's Midpoint
As of matchday 24 of the 2024-25 season, Inter sits atop the Serie A table with 56 points from 24 games (17 wins, 5 draws, 2 losses). Their goal difference of +35 is the best in the league, reflecting a potent attack (52 goals scored) and a stingy defense (17 conceded). However, Juventus trails by only 2 points (54 points), and AC Milan is 5 points back (51 points) with a game in hand. The gap is narrower than at the same stage last season, when Inter held a 9-point lead.
Inter's Champions League campaign has also been demanding. Having advanced to the Round of 16 as group runners-up, they face a tough tie against Arsenal in March. The additional fixtures could strain squad depth, especially if injuries accumulate. Historically, Serie A teams that reach the Champions League quarterfinals see a 5-7% drop in league points per game in the subsequent weeks.
Key Factors Affecting Inter Milan Title Chances
Squad Depth and Injury Management
Inter's starting XI is arguably the strongest in the league, with Lautaro Martinez (16 goals, 7 assists) and Marcus Thuram (10 goals, 9 assists) forming a lethal partnership. However, depth behind them is a concern. Backup striker Marko Arnautovic has contributed only 3 goals in 700 minutes, and midfielder Davide Frattesi has struggled with consistency. The defense, anchored by Alessandro Bastoni and Francesco Acerbi, has been solid, but injuries to either could be costly. Bastoni missed 4 league games earlier this season with a hamstring issue, during which Inter conceded 6 goals in 4 games (1.5 per game) compared to 0.7 per game with him.
Head-to-Head Record Against Rivals
Inter's direct clashes with Juventus and AC Milan will likely decide the title. So far this season, Inter lost 1-0 to Juventus in November (a match where they dominated possession but lacked finishing) and drew 1-1 with AC Milan in September. The second Derby d'Italia (April 27) and the second Derby della Madonnina (May 4) are pivotal. Our model assigns a 12% swing in title probability based on these two matches alone. If Inter wins both, their title chances rise to 52%; if they lose both, they fall to 22%.
Managerial Tactics and Consistency
Simone Inzaghi has proven adept at navigating title races, having won the Scudetto last season and the Coppa Italia twice. His 3-5-2 system is well-drilled, but opponents have adapted. This season, Inter's expected goals (xG) per game has dropped from 2.1 to 1.8, suggesting a slight regression in chance creation. Meanwhile, Juventus under Thiago Motta has improved defensively (0.6 xG against per game, best in Serie A). Inzaghi's ability to adjust in tight matches will be crucial.

Historical patterns offer mixed signals. Over the past 20 Serie A seasons, the defending champion has retained the title 44% of the time (8 out of 18 instances, excluding the 2005-06 season). However, in the last 10 seasons, only Juventus (2012-13 to 2019-20) has managed consecutive titles, while Inter, AC Milan, and Napoli all failed to defend immediately after winning. Inter's last successful defense came in 2009-10 under José Mourinho.
